  • Hanging Rock Reserve: Located 14.5km from Romsey, this stunning natural reserve offers a tranquil escape with beautiful walking trails and the iconic rock formation. Perfect for leisurely strolls and picnics, it provides a serene atmosphere amidst nature.
  • Lancefield Park: Situated 8.0km away, Lancefield Park is an urban oasis ideal for families. It features playgrounds, open spaces, and picnic areas, making it a great spot for outdoor activities and relaxation in a vibrant community setting.
  • Mount Macedon: Just 17.7km from Romsey, Mount Macedon presents thrilling hiking opportunities and breathtaking views. The scenic trails lead to panoramic outlooks, perfect for adventure seekers and nature lovers alike.

Best time to go to Romsey

The best time to visit Romsey is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. January is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. July is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with no rain.

What's the seasonal weather in Romsey?
The hottest months are usually January and February, with an average temperature of 19°C, while the coldest months are July and August, with an average of 10°C. Average annual precipitation for Romsey is 615 mm.
